Understanding Air Preheaters
An air preheater is a heat exchange device that warms the air before it enters the boiler. By utilizing flue gases (the gases produced during combustion), the air preheater recycles heat that would otherwise be wasted. This essential process boosts the overall thermal efficiency of the system, enabling the boiler to use fuel more effectively.
The Role of Air Preheaters in Boiler Efficiency
- Enhancing Fuel Utilization
When the air entering the combustion chamber is preheated, it requires less fuel to achieve the same temperature during combustion. This means that for air preheater oil/gas fired steam boilers, energy savings can be significant, leading to lower fuel costs. According to industry estimates, using an air preheater can increase boiler efficiency by up to 15%.
- Reducing Emissions
By optimizing the combustion process, air preheaters also help in minimizing harmful emissions. With a more complete combustion of fuel, fewer pollutants like nitrogen oxides (NOx) and sulfur dioxide (SO2) are produced. This is particularly important for companies looking to meet stringent environmental regulations while reducing their carbon footprint.
- Improving Operational Stability
Air preheaters contribute to a more stable combustion process. When the temperature of the incoming air is consistent, it results in steadier boiler operations. This reduces wear and tear on the boiler components and enhances their lifespan, minimizing maintenance and replacement costs over time.
Types of Air Preheaters
Understanding the types of air preheaters available can help in selecting the best option for your specific needs:
Plate-Type Air Preheaters: These are compact and have a high heat transfer efficiency. They work well in applications where space is a constraint.
Rotary Air Preheaters: Ideal for large-scale operations, these preheaters use a rotating wheel to absorb heat from the flue gases and transfer it to the incoming air.
Tube-Type Air Preheaters: These feature tubes filled with a heat transfer fluid that warms up the air before it enters the boiler. They are commonly used in various industrial applications.
